Has anyone seen this yet? I think it's a new show. Unsuspecting people get into a cab in NYC and they get asked trivia questions to win $$$. Anyway, I haven't seen any kids in the cab yet, thank goodness, but then I've only seen one episode. Some of the passengers were even wearing seatbelts.
But watching it, I thought something was weird about the interior of the cab - besides the flashing lights on the ceiling. It's a Toyota Sienna. Then I realized, all of the headrests have been removed. The passengers (and driver's) heads are just out there, free to whip back and forth in a sudden stop. I don't live in a city so please, tell me, why would they do this? Is it typical in cabs? I thought maybe they were using aftermarket seat covers and the headrests didn't fit. Or maybe there are no headrests for hygeine reasons.

I have an 04 Sienna and those pillow like things on the seat covers, ARE the head rests, in the lowest setting. They do extend upward. In order for the 3seats to fold up and into the trunk space, they have to be set in the lowest position.
I like the show too and did notice the head rests were removed in the 2nd row. As to no seat belts, I chalked it up to how folks probably ride most of the time in a cab...and that fact that it's probably not required by law in a car for hire, (and that so many people are naive to think a crash won't happen to them, (many celebrities!) and don't buckle up in a limo, taxi etc) The day I see a child improperly restrained will probably be the last time I watch the show though...and then I'll have to send off my complaint letter or fill out one of those media watch forms from safetybeltsafe.
